A fixed verse is a special type of poetry that is the direct opposite of a free verse. This type of poetry has fixed number of syllables and have similar lines. It is sometimes called structured poetry. An example includes sonnet, iambic pentameter which requires a certain amount of lines.
Characteristics of a fixed verse include having a similar or set number of lines within a stanza, having lines with identical length,and having an identifiable rhyme scheme.
